# Keyboard Shortcuts

A complete list of keyboard shortcuts available in GROWI.

You can display the shortcut list at any time by pressing Ctrl + /.

# Global Shortcuts

These shortcuts are available on any screen, whether you are viewing a page or using the editor.

Action Key
Show/Hide shortcut help Ctrl + /
Create page C
Edit page E
Search /

# Editor Shortcuts

These shortcuts are available while the editor is open.

# Default Mode

# Basic Operations

Action Key
Find in editor Ctrl + F
Save Ctrl + S
Indent Tab
Outdent Shift + Tab
Delete line Ctrl + Shift + K
Insert line (post comment) Ctrl + Enter
Move line Alt + or
Copy line Alt + Shift + or
Multiple cursors Ctrl + Alt + or (or Alt + Click)

# Text Formatting

Action Key
Bold Ctrl + B
Italic Ctrl + Shift + I
Strikethrough Ctrl + Shift + X
Inline code Ctrl + Shift + C
Hyperlink Ctrl + Shift + U

# Line Settings

Action Key
Numbered list Ctrl + Shift + 7
Bulleted list Ctrl + Shift + 8
Blockquote Ctrl + Shift + 9
Code block Ctrl + Alt + Shift + C
Comment out Ctrl + /

# Additional Shortcuts

These shortcuts are not shown in the shortcut modal, but are available in the editor.

Action Key
Undo Ctrl + Z
Redo Ctrl + Y (or Ctrl + Shift + Z)
Select all Ctrl + A
Increase indent Ctrl + ]
Decrease indent Ctrl + [
Go to matching bracket Ctrl + Shift + \
Toggle block comment Alt + A

# Vim Mode

When Vim keymap is selected in the editor settings, Vim keybindings are available.

# Key Vim Commands

Category Commands
Movement h j k l, w b e, 0 $, gg G, etc.
Editing d c y p, x r J ., etc.
Search / ? n N * #
Mode switching i a o I A O, v V Ctrl+V, Esc
Macros q @
Ex commands :s, :g, etc.

# GROWI-Specific Customizations

Action Key
Exit insert mode J J (or J K)
Save :w
Bold Ctrl + Shift + B

TIP

In Vim mode, Ctrl + B is used for page scrolling, so the bold shortcut is changed to Ctrl + Shift + B. All other formatting and line setting shortcuts remain the same as Default mode.

# Emacs Mode

When Emacs keymap is selected in the editor settings, Emacs keybindings are available.

# Key Emacs Commands

Category Commands
Cursor movement Ctrl+F/B/N/P, Ctrl+A/E, Alt+F/B, etc.
Text editing Ctrl+K, Ctrl+D, Ctrl+T, Alt+D, Alt+U/L, etc.
Kill ring Ctrl+W (kill), Alt+W (copy), Ctrl+Y (yank), Alt+Y (rotate)
Mark & selection Ctrl+Space, Ctrl+X H
Search Ctrl+S (search), Ctrl+R (reverse), Shift+Alt+5 (replace)
Undo Ctrl+/, Ctrl+Z

TIP

In Emacs mode, some Default mode shortcuts are overridden by Emacs keybindings. For example, Ctrl + S becomes search instead of save. Formatting and line setting shortcuts remain the same as Default mode.

# VSCode Mode

When VSCode keymap is selected in the editor settings, VSCode-specific keybindings are added on top of Default mode shortcuts.

# Key VSCode Commands

Category Commands
Multiple cursors Ctrl+Alt+↑/↓, Ctrl+D, Ctrl+Shift+L, Shift+Alt+I
Code folding Ctrl+Shift+[/], Ctrl+K Ctrl+0/J
Comments Ctrl+/, Shift+Alt+A, Ctrl+K Ctrl+C/U
Line operations Ctrl+L (select), Ctrl+]/[ (indent)
Navigation Ctrl+G (go to line), Ctrl+Shift+\ (bracket)
Completion Ctrl+Space

TIP

Formatting and line setting shortcuts remain the same as Default mode.
